BACKGROUND: The essay 'Vainamoinen's Ghost: The Biometric Sublime,' accompanied by 3 illustrative figures, presents a creative proposition for the entranceway to Montreal through the Nordic epic poem 'The Kalevala.' It was selected for publication in Kerb Journal of Landscape Architecture. CONTRIBUTION: This creative work responds to the thematic of issue 19: 'Paradigms of Nature: Post Natural Futures.' In 'resisting the representation of Montreal's post-industrial freeway spaces as a series of perceptual voids,' as well as resisting the 'urge to fill these vacant lands with anthropogenic activity,' the designers instead propose to sow these voids arboreally, to allow the biometric potential within to emerge. 'Sacred bees - 'Mehiläinen'- both draw on this bioactivity and draw it out, offering a haunting supplement to the sowing.' This poetic rendering of a sublime Nordic experience - through text and image - presents a novel approach to conceptualising the contemporary landscape. This proposal reinforces what David Gissen calls 'the architectural reconstruction of nature,' specifically as a way of bringing nature back into the view and experience of the city. SIGNIFICANCE: The significance of this work is evidenced by its inclusion in the Kerb Journal of Landscape Architecture - an annual cross-disciplinary design publication produced by the RMIT University School of Architecture and Design (ISSN: 1324-8049). It is a design journal focused on contemporary landscape architecture issues from an international and national perspective. This issue was reviewed in ArchDaily (Pohl, October 2011) and Landscape Architecture Australia (Young, June 2012).
